I used to work in recruitment and have helped others find remote roles
Honestly most people aren’t that far off… they’re just missing a few things that matter way more than they think
Here’s common things I have seen:
- no clear results, just job duties on your resume
- zero effort to stand out beyond clicking apply
- applying too late, these roles get flooded fast
- poor layout for ATS filters
- resume looks like it could be for any job
- nothing that shows you can actually work remotely
- relying only on job boards
Remote jobs are competitive but it’s not impossible. most people just don’t realise how quickly they’re getting filtered out
If you’ve been applying and hearing nothing back, it’s usually one of these
